Product Name: Next-Gen Ceramic Insert Wear Parts (MMC Composite) for Maximum Abrasive Resistance

Description: Take your crushing efficiency to the next level with our premium Ceramic Insert Wear Parts (Metal Matrix Composites – MMC). By pre-loading matrixes of high-hardness ceramic particles into our heavy-duty steel castings (such as Martensitic steel or High Chromium iron), we create a revolutionary wear part that offers the best of both worlds: the extreme abrasion resistance of industrial ceramics and the superb structural shock absorption of alloy steel.

Engineered for mines and recycling plants processing highly abrasive or oversized feeds, our ceramic composite parts typically extend service life by 150% to 300% compared to standard monometallic castings, drastically reducing your replacement frequencies and labor costs.

Where We Insert the Ceramics (Targeted Protection): Instead of a generic coating, our ceramics are deeply embedded into the highest-wear zones of the parts, ensuring structural integrity while providing targeted shield defense where the rock hits hardest.

Available Product Range:

  • Ceramic Insert Blow Bars: Ideal for impact crushers handling recycled concrete with rebar, asphalt, or highly abrasive granite. Prevent snapping while outlasting standard high-chrome bars.

  • Ceramic Enhanced Grinding Plates / Liners: Perfect for vertical mill rollers and shredder components where fine particle abrasion is severe.

  • Composite Hammer Heads: Designed for shredders and hammer mills to maintain a sharp, efficient crushing profile for longer periods.

Key Technical Highlights:

  • ZTA Ceramic Integration: We utilize Zirconia Toughened Alumina (ZTA) ceramic preforms, which deliver extraordinary hardness (up to HV1800) alongside great thermal and shock stability.

  • Lower Cost-Per-Ton: While the initial investment is higher, the exponential increase in wear life significantly minimizes downtime, delivering a much lower total cost-per-ton of crushed material.

  • Optimized Bonding Tech: Our advanced foundry pouring technique ensures a perfect, flawless metallurgical bond between the ceramic inserts and the molten metal base, preventing any ceramic drop-outs during high-impact operations.
